7-year old Randall Chesser has been found conscious and responsive By TFC Billy Gregory, Public Affairs Officer Kentucky State Police Post 15, Columbia, KY SPRINGFIELD, KY - 7-year-old Randall Chesser has been found. He was conscious and responsive. He was found at 2:45pmET by a ground search team from Mercer County, KY next to a creek approximately 3 miles from his residence. He is being transported to an undisclosed medical facility for observation. Campbellsville, KY driver faces charges following injury accident An 18 year old Campbellsville, KY, driver faces charges following a single car injury accident on Industrial Drive, Campbellsville, KY, at 1:25amET/12:25amCT, on Sunday, September 25, 2011. Narrative from Campbellsville Police On Sunday, September 25, 2011, 18 year old Peyton Rucker of Campbellsville was operating a 2002 Dodge Dakota south on Industrial Drive when he lost control of the vehicle and struck a light post.Agencies involved: Campbellsville Police Department, Campbellsville/Taylor County Emergency Medical Services. Sixty KSP Cadets join search for missing Willisburg, KY boy Randall Chesser has been missing from his home since Saturday, evening, September 24, 2011. By TFC Billy Gregory, Public Affairs Officer Kentucky State Police Post 15, Columbia, KY Springfield, KY - The Kentucky State Police are expanding the search for 7-year-old Randall Leon Chesser. In spite of inclement weather the field search will continue this morning as 60 Cadets from the Kentucky State Police Training Academy will join in the effort. KSP is looking to expand the geographical area of the search and have reached out to the military for additional air support that will be provided once the weather breaks. The Whitehurst Diaries: Garden Spiders/photos by Devin Gould A fascinating chapter in the story of the National Spider of Gradyville, KY, the Argiope Aurantia, where it's considered a good luck omen to have "a web in every window," this time of the year. There was an expected uptick in the garden spider census from human intervention, but it didn't seem to happen. Grandson Devin Gould's photography including an account of an unwitting grasshopper becoming a feast in a veggie wrap for a Garden Spider's midnight snack, below Click on headline for essay with photo(s) By Sharon Whitehurst We take a proprietary interest in the Garden Spiders [Argiope Aurantia] who appear in late summer and go about their business here until freezing weather ends their short lives.
